Just one week ago, it was Breshad Perriman who went from never used on the Chicago Bears to scoring a game-winning touchdown off the hands of Tom Brady.
Perriman never saw the field for the Bears, who chose to release him just days before he signed back with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. It was Matt Nagy’s decision to keep Perriman off the field for some reason, but after that overtime game-winner, one had to wonder why the league’s worst passing offense couldn’t at least give Perriman a shot.
